Why Movement Is Essential to Mental Wellness
Movement affects the brain in profound ways. When you engage in physical activity, your body releases endorphins and neurotransmitters like serotonin and dopamine, which boost mood, promote emotional balance, and reduce feelings of stress and anxiety. But beyond chemical changes, movement offers psychological benefits like increased self-awareness, emotional resilience, and a sense of accomplishment.

Rewiring the Stress Response Through Movement
Chronic stress triggers the bodys fight-or-flight response, which over time disrupts hormonal balance, damages immune function, and reduces cognitive performance. Movement works as an antidote. By activating the parasympathetic nervous systemthe rest and digest modephysiotherapy helps the body recover from stress quickly and more efficiently.

Movement Encourages Better Sleep and Energy Regulation
Good mental health depends on quality sleep and consistent energy levels. Movement helps regulate sleep cycles and reduce insomnia by releasing built-up tension and resetting the body’s natural rhythm. It also improves energy flow throughout the day, preventing the highs and crashes often associated with anxiety or low mood.
